The cheapest way to get from Brussels to Diest is to bus and line 40 bus which costs €6 and takes 2h 17m.
The fastest way to get from Brussels to Diest is to train which takes 43 min and costs €7 - €11.
No, there is no direct bus from Brussels to Diest. However, there are services departing from Brussel Rogier and arriving at Diest Atheneum via Leuven Station perron 11.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 17m.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Brussels-Nord and arriving at Diest.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 43 min.
The distance between Brussels and Diest is 57 km. The road distance is 60.1 km.
The best way to get from Brussels to Diest without a car is to train which takes 43 min and costs €7 - €11.
The train from Brussels-North to Diest takes 43 min including transfers and departs hourly.
Brussels to Diest bus services, operated by De Lijn, depart from Brussel Rogier station.
Brussels to Diest train services, operated by Belgian Railways (NMBS/SNCB), depart from Brussels-Nord station.
The best way to get from Brussels to Diest is to train which takes 43 min and costs €7 - €11. Alternatively, you can bus and line 40 bus, which costs €6 and takes 2h 17m.
